What is a
material
?
A substance or mixture of
substances
used to make objects or structures.
What are the
three main categories
of materials?
**
Metals
**
**
Polymers
**
**
Ceramics
**
What are
metals
known for?
High **
strength
**, **
conductivity
** (thermal and electrical), and **
malleability
**.
What are **
polymers
**?
Materials made of long chains of repeating units (
monomers
), known for being **
lightweight
** and **
flexible
**.
What are **
ceramics
**?
Inorganic
, non-metallic materials known for their **
hardness
**, **
brittleness
**, and
heat resistance
.
What is a
composite material
?
A material made by combining two or more different materials to achieve **
enhanced properties
**.
What is **
ductility
**?
The ability of a material to **
deform plastically
** under tensile stress without breaking.
What is
thermal conductivity
?
A material's ability to **
conduct heat
**.
What is
**corrosion**
?
The gradual **
destruction
** of a material (usually metals) by chemical or electrochemical reactions with the
environment
.
